Deutsches Romantik-Museum
The Deutsches Romantik-Museum is a museum dedicated to German Romanticism, located in the Innenstadt (Frankfurt am Main), Innenstadt area of Frankfurt, Germany. The museum opened in September 2021 and is managed by the Freies Deutsches Hochstift, which also operates the adjoining Goethe House. The collection consists of manuscripts, letters, paintings and other objects which the Hochstift has accumulated since 1863. The Deutsches-Romantik Museum is the first museum of its kind, focusing on major achievements during the entire Romantic era, rather than only on a specific region or individual. History The Freies Deutsches Hochstift was founded in 1859 with the purpose of advancing public education. Its founder, Otto Volger, acquired Goethe House, Goethe's birthplace for the Hochstift in 1863.
